Just realised that the postage charges to Europe from BMS are horrendous, even when the order does not include a battery.

Anywhere else to order eg. motors in wheels/controllers at good prices where postage charges are not extortionate ?

I would suggest you order your motor sans the wheel and build the wheel up locally. That may/should help with the postage cost as they costs are generally on a volume basis.

You can also then build the motor into a decent wheel.

You can test the postage savings but swapping out the motor wheel combo for just a motor. I cannot remember how much I was looking at saving but it was noticeable when I tested the idea.

As to the building part, just purchase the motor and take it to your local bike shop to be built into a wheel. Shouldn't cost that much for the building + wheel.

I know my local bike shop charged me ~ £22 for a wheel build (I supplied the rim and spokes). That may work out the same as paying for postage but ... sorry no suggestions on cheaper sources in terms of postage.

It's the size of the rim that bumps the shipping cost up. You can get a cheap rim from UK Ebay for about £20. Spokes are £20 to £30, building will be at least £30 if you can't do it yourself. That's at least £70 extra - much more than the additional shipping cost.

Greenbikekit.com is a bit cheaper on shipping costs, but they don't have such a good choice of stuff.
